Glad you brought this up. I had totally forgot about this game. I'd like to hear more on the plot and story line but other than that it does have allot going for it. First it is using the "Unreal 3 Engine" and second it's being developed by Midway which by the way is also doing none other than Unreal Tournament 3.

The other pros are the comand squad looks and sounds close to Rainbow Six but with a few extra commands. Of course the big deal is with MP with the normal Deathmatch (team & single), capture the flag and pit humans vs. reborns. It also will have the important co-op play to boot.
